The developers have hinted that Issue 12 will be a somewhat smaller "transition" issue, leading up to a big Issue 13.

Confirmed Content:

  • Positron: In Issue 12 we are going to have you never dropping below 50% Inf. earn rate when in Supergroup mode.[1]
  • BackAlleyBrawler: More weapon customization options (including additional Talsorian options)[2]
  • Lighthouse: Confirmed Bugfixes:[3]
    • Fixed the LRSF Tech so he doesn't run through walls
    • Fixed the Cap Tech so he actually follows you after being rescued
    • Fixed Bat Zul so that he doesn't run haywire with ONE debuff applied

Possible New Content:

  • Positron posted a message [4] with the words "furor", "what" and "poetry" in bold. It has been suggested that they are an anagram for fourth power tray, a new Quality of Life improvement.
  • New Zones: the names "Cimerora" and "Midnighter Club" leaked into the Search dialog's zone list in early February. Their purpose is unknown so far; some have speculated Cimerora is the Rikti homeworld's capital, but there is no confirmed source of this information.
  • New (Villain) Epic Archetype, Powersets ("Shields" being one the highly speculated sets to be in development, it won the most wanted new powerset poll, but because of time required, was not put into issue 11), Badges, and/or Inventions.
  • Supergroup Base/Arena Upgrades
